Key Drivers of Oil Price Movements

Oil prices are influenced by several global economic and political factors Understanding these drivers is essential for making informed trading decisions

Key factors include

Global supply and demand balance

OPEC production policies

Geopolitical conflicts and tensions

Inflation and interest rate changes

Currency market fluctuations

Economic growth and industrial demand

Weather related disruptions and natural disasters

Tracking these influences helps traders better anticipate market trends and manage risk effectively

Risk Management in Oil Trading

Although oil trading offers strong opportunities it also carries risks due to market volatility Rapid price changes can lead to gains or losses within short time frames making risk management essential

Traders often use stop loss strategies position sizing diversification and technical analysis tools to reduce exposure Maintaining discipline and following structured trading plans is key to long term success
